'"Boy" The Wandering Dog' Summary
'Boy: The Wandering Dog' follows the journeys of Boy, a lively wire-haired fox terrier, as he explores the world around him. Boy's story takes him from the bustling city streets to the tranquility of the countryside, where he encounters a variety of characters and situations. Throughout his adventures, Boy demonstrates unwavering loyalty and a love for life, often finding himself in comical and heartwarming predicaments. The book touches on themes of friendship, kindness, and the special connection between humans and animals, making it a charming and engaging read for young readers.Book Details
